.bmrk-footer{position:relative;z-index:1}.hm-footer{--hm-footer-blue: #064a9f;--hm-footer-yellow: #ffd400;--hm-footer-text: #111317;--hm-footer-muted: #3f4650;--hm-footer-border: #d8dde6;--hm-footer-soft: #f8fafc;background:#fff;color:var(--hm-footer-text)}.hm-footer svg{display:block}.hm-footer__value-bar,.hm-footer__main,.hm-footer__bottom{background:#fff!important;color:var(--hm-footer-text)}.hm-footer__value-bar{background:var(--hm-footer-soft)!important;border-top:.1rem solid var(--hm-footer-border);border-bottom:.1rem solid var(--hm-footer-border)}.hm-footer__values{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));margin:0;padding:2.6rem 0}.hm-footer__value{display:flex;align-items:center;justify-content:center;gap:2rem;min-height:4.8rem;padding:0 3rem;color:var(--hm-footer-text);font-size:1.8rem;line-height:1.3;text-align:center}.hm-footer__value+.hm-footer__value{border-inline-start:.1rem solid var(--hm-footer-border)}.hm-footer__value-icon{flex:0 0 4.8rem;color:var(--hm-footer-blue)}.hm-footer__value-icon svg{width:4.8rem;height:4.8rem;fill:none;stroke:currentColor;stroke-linecap:round;stroke-linejoin:round;stroke-width:1.7}.hm-footer__main .page-width{padding-top:clamp(5rem,6vw,8.2rem);padding-bottom:4.6rem}.hm-footer__grid{display:grid;grid-template-columns:minmax(26rem,.95fr) minmax(38rem,1.45fr) minmax(29rem,.9fr);align-items:start;column-gap:clamp(4rem,6vw,9rem);row-gap:4rem}.hm-footer__brand{min-width:0}.hm-footer__logo-image{display:inline-flex;width:min(100%,29rem)}.hm-footer__logo-image img{display:block;width:100%;height:auto}.hm-footer__intro{max-width:34rem;margin-top:2.6rem;color:var(--hm-footer-text);font-size:1.6rem;line-height:1.55}.hm-footer__intro p{margin:0 0 .7rem}.hm-footer__intro p:last-child{margin-bottom:0}.hm-footer__company{display:grid;gap:.25rem;margin-top:2.6rem;color:var(--hm-footer-text);font-size:1.6rem;line-height:1.35}.hm-footer__company strong{font-weight:800}.hm-footer__menus{display:grid;grid-template-columns:repeat(2,minmax(16rem,1fr));gap:clamp(3rem,4vw,6.4rem);min-width:0}.hm-footer__menu,.hm-footer__newsletter{min-width:0}.hm-footer__heading{display:block;margin:0 0 2.1rem;color:var(--hm-footer-blue);font-size:2rem;font-weight:800;line-height:1.2}.hm-footer-menu__details>summary{-webkit-appearance:none;appearance:none;list-style:none}.hm-footer-menu__details>summary::-webkit-details-marker{display:none}.hm-footer-menu__details>summary::marker{content:"";font-size:0}.hm-footer__menu-list{display:grid;gap:1.45rem;margin:0;padding:0}.hm-footer__link{display:inline-flex;align-items:center;gap:1.1rem;color:var(--hm-footer-text);font-size:1.6rem;line-height:1.35;text-decoration:none}.hm-footer__link svg{flex:0 0 1.4rem;width:1.4rem;height:1.4rem;fill:none;stroke:var(--hm-footer-blue);stroke-linecap:round;stroke-linejoin:round;stroke-width:2.2;transition:transform .16s ease}.hm-footer__link:hover{color:var(--hm-footer-blue)}.hm-footer__link:hover svg{transform:translate(.2rem)}.hm-footer__menu-text{color:var(--hm-footer-muted);font-size:1.5rem;line-height:1.55}.hm-footer__menu-text p{margin:0 0 .8rem}.hm-footer__newsletter p{max-width:36rem;margin:0;color:var(--hm-footer-text);font-size:1.6rem;line-height:1.55}.hm-footer__newsletter-form{margin-top:2.4rem}.hm-footer__newsletter-field{display:flex;align-items:stretch;gap:.8rem;max-width:37rem}.hm-footer__newsletter-field input{width:100%;min-width:0;height:5.3rem;padding:0 1.8rem;border:.1rem solid var(--hm-footer-border);border-radius:.6rem;background:#fff;color:var(--hm-footer-text);font:inherit;font-size:1.5rem;box-shadow:none}.hm-footer__newsletter-field input::placeholder{color:#8b929d;opacity:1}.hm-footer__newsletter-field button{flex:0 0 13rem;min-width:0;height:5.3rem;padding:0 1.8rem;border:0;border-radius:.6rem;background:var(--hm-footer-yellow);color:var(--hm-footer-text);cursor:pointer;font:inherit;font-size:1.5rem;font-weight:800;line-height:1;text-align:center}.hm-footer__newsletter-field button:hover{filter:brightness(.97)}.hm-footer__newsletter-message{margin-top:1rem!important;color:var(--hm-footer-blue)!important;font-size:1.4rem!important}.hm-footer__newsletter-message--error,.hm-footer__newsletter-message--error a{color:#b3261e!important}.hm-footer__trust{display:grid;gap:2rem;margin:3.6rem 0 0;padding:0}.hm-footer__trust li{display:flex;align-items:center;gap:1.6rem;color:var(--hm-footer-text);font-size:1.6rem;line-height:1.3}.hm-footer__trust svg{flex:0 0 3.3rem;width:3.3rem;height:3.3rem;fill:none;stroke:var(--hm-footer-blue);stroke-linecap:round;stroke-linejoin:round;stroke-width:1.8}.hm-footer__app{margin-top:3rem}.hm-footer__bottom{border-top:.2rem solid var(--hm-footer-blue)}.hm-footer__bottom .page-width{padding-top:2.4rem;padding-bottom:2.4rem}.hm-footer__bottom-inner{display:grid;grid-template-columns:minmax(22rem,1fr) auto minmax(22rem,1fr);align-items:center;gap:2.4rem}.hm-footer__copyright small{color:var(--hm-footer-text);font-size:1.4rem;line-height:1.4}.hm-footer__copyright{grid-column:1}.hm-footer__mini-links,.hm-footer__social,.hm-footer__utility{display:flex;align-items:center}.hm-footer__mini-links{grid-column:2;justify-content:center;gap:clamp(2rem,3vw,3.6rem);margin:0;padding:0}.hm-footer__mini-links a{color:var(--hm-footer-text);font-size:1.4rem;line-height:1.4;text-decoration:none}.hm-footer__mini-links a:hover{color:var(--hm-footer-blue)}.hm-footer__utility{grid-column:3;justify-content:flex-end;gap:2rem;min-width:0}.hm-footer__bottom-inner--with-links .hm-footer__utility:before{content:"";width:.1rem;height:2.8rem;background:var(--hm-footer-border)}.hm-footer__follow{min-width:0}.hm-footer__social{gap:.8rem;margin:0;padding:0}.hm-footer__social a{display:inline-flex;align-items:center;justify-content:center;width:3.2rem;height:3.2rem;color:var(--hm-footer-text);text-decoration:none}.hm-footer__social a:hover{color:var(--hm-footer-blue)}.hm-footer__social svg{width:2.2rem;height:2.2rem}.hm-footer__social a[aria-label=Facebook] svg path,.hm-footer__social a[aria-label=Pinterest] svg path{fill:currentColor;stroke:none}.hm-footer__social a[aria-label=Instagram] svg rect,.hm-footer__social a[aria-label=Instagram] svg circle,.hm-footer__social a[aria-label=Instagram] svg path{fill:none;stroke:currentColor;stroke-linecap:round;stroke-linejoin:round;stroke-width:1.8}.hm-footer__utility localization-form,.hm-footer__utility .localization-form,.hm-footer__utility .localization-form>div{margin:0!important}.hm-footer__utility .localization-form{padding:0!important}.hm-footer__utility .disclosure__button,.hm-footer__utility .localization-form__select{min-height:5rem;margin:0!important;padding:0 1.6rem!important;padding-inline-end:3.8rem!important;border:.1rem solid var(--hm-footer-border)!important;border-radius:.6rem!important;background:#fff!important;color:var(--hm-footer-text)!important;box-shadow:none!important}.hm-footer__utility .disclosure__button:after,.hm-footer__utility .localization-form__select:after{display:none!important}.hm-footer__utility .disclosure__list-wrapper{inset-inline-end:0;border:.1rem solid var(--hm-footer-border)}.hm-footer__utility .localization-form__select .icon-caret{inset-inline-end:1.2rem}.hm-footer__utility .localization-flag{width:1.8rem;height:1.8rem}footer.let-it-snow-let-it-snow-let-it-snow:before{opacity:.08}@media screen and (min-width:750px){.hm-footer-menu__details>summary{pointer-events:none}.hm-footer-menu__details>summary::-webkit-details-marker{display:none}}@media screen and (max-width:1199.98px){.hm-footer__grid{grid-template-columns:minmax(24rem,.9fr) minmax(36rem,1.1fr)}.hm-footer__newsletter{grid-column:1 / -1;max-width:42rem}}@media screen and (max-width:989.98px){.hm-footer__values{grid-template-columns:1fr;padding:0}.hm-footer__value{justify-content:flex-start;padding:2rem 0;text-align:left}.hm-footer__value+.hm-footer__value{border-inline-start:0;border-top:.1rem solid var(--hm-footer-border)}.hm-footer__bottom-inner{grid-template-columns:1fr;justify-items:center;text-align:center}.hm-footer__copyright,.hm-footer__mini-links,.hm-footer__utility{grid-column:auto}.hm-footer__utility{justify-content:center}.hm-footer__bottom-inner--with-links .hm-footer__utility:before{display:none}}@media screen and (max-width:749.98px){.hm-footer__main .page-width{padding-top:4.4rem}.hm-footer__grid,.hm-footer__menus{grid-template-columns:1fr}.hm-footer__menus{gap:0}.hm-footer__menu{border-top:.1rem solid var(--hm-footer-border)}.hm-footer__heading{margin-bottom:1.6rem;font-size:1.9rem}.hm-footer-menu__details>summary.hm-footer__heading{display:flex;align-items:center;justify-content:space-between;gap:1.6rem;margin:0;padding:1.8rem 0;cursor:pointer}.hm-footer-menu__details>summary.hm-footer__heading:after{content:"";flex:0 0 .9rem;width:.9rem;height:.9rem;border-inline-end:.2rem solid var(--hm-footer-blue);border-bottom:.2rem solid var(--hm-footer-blue);transform:rotate(45deg);transition:transform .16s ease}.hm-footer-menu__details[open]>summary.hm-footer__heading:after{transform:rotate(-135deg)}.hm-footer-menu__panel{padding-bottom:2rem}.hm-footer__newsletter-field{display:grid;max-width:none}.hm-footer__newsletter-field button{width:100%;flex-basis:auto}.hm-footer__mini-links,.hm-footer__utility{flex-wrap:wrap}}
/*# sourceMappingURL=/cdn/shop/t/39/assets/section-footer.css.map */
